Transaction 5bd7666c126f7c981b957414d7972f8c4114983aa995c8fca36ae80c97b19b14
1 Input
1 Output
-
5bd7666c126f7c981b957414d7972f8c4114983aa995c8fca36ae80c97b19b14:0
- value
- 556554
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 7066bbba131cf5fcc839cffebab8ed536677200e OP_EQUALVERIFY OP_CHECKSIG
- address
- 1BFKkXBaghcmbkHfxitmUuCxLw9wo5Kv2H